Passive income investments provide regular cash flows without requiring active supervision or continuous time investment from the owner. These portfolio options feature dividend-paying stocks, real estate investment trusts, bonds, and peer-to-peer lending platforms that generate steady returns. A diversified investment portfolio framing varied passive income sources aids building financial stability and reduces dependence on employment income alone. Risk management in investing becomes imperative when structuring passive income streams , as investors must balance yield potential with capital preservation to ensure sustainable cash flows. The integration of different asset classes and income-generating investments builds resilience towards market volatility while offering foreseen returns for financial planning purposes.

Growth stock investing targets spotting companies with exceptional potential for expanding sales , earnings, and market share over time. This method requires investing in businesses that reinvest profits into research, development, and expansion rather than paying significant dividends to shareholders. The approach demands careful assessment of executive quality, market spot , and scalability of the corporate models. Successful growth investing often considers paying premium valuations for companies with superior growth prospects, making informed insights of future potential crucial for positive returns.

Value investing techniques symbolize one of the most time-tested methods to identifying promising securities in the marketplace. This approach involves comprehensive analysis of company fundamentals, such as balance sheets, cash flow statements, and competitive standing to ascertain intrinsic value. Investors assess metrics such as price-to-earnings ratios, book value, and debt levels to pinpoint stocks trading under their calculated value. The approach necessitates considerable endurance , as mispriced securities may remain mispriced for extended periods before the market acknowledges their true worth.
